On Catalogue Card: "India, S. Toda. 120.45
View of Nodrs
In the foreground on the left is the Nerovkars stone
In the foreground on the right is the Utieks stone at which buffaloes are killed at a funeral. In the background in the centre is an old tu, buffalo pen. The lower part of the conical dairy can be seem between the boy and the Utieks.
W.H.R.Rivers, fig. 70, p. 646"
